Publication number: 20260162796Abstract: A method includes receiving vitamin D electronic information. The computing device has a light sensor, an ultraviolet sensor, and a display screen. The method includes determining a particular amount of International Units (IU) needed for a particular amount of vitamin D dosage. The particular amount of IU needed for the particular amount of vitamin D dosage is a product of UV index, skin type factor, body exposure, age factor, and 1000. The determining the particular amount of IU needed for the particular amount of vitamin D dosage is conducted in real-time. The method includes sending, by the computing device, the particular amount of IU needed for the particular amount of vitamin D dosage to a display screen.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 11, 2024Publication date: June 11, 2026Applicant: Zayed UniversityInventors: Fatme Mohamad Al Anouti, Reem Salem Mohammed Salem, Justin Olutunde Thomas

Patent number: 12522540Abstract: A method of producing sulfur concrete using precipitated salts. The method comprises obtaining precipitated salts from a salt solution, which comprises: mixing the salt solution with calcium oxide to form a basic suspension; treating the basic suspension using carbon dioxide to cause salts to precipitate from the salt solution; and separating the precipitated salts out from the treated basic suspension to produce a treated salt solution. The method also comprises forming the sulfur concrete, which comprises mixing elemental sulfur with a modifying agent to form a sulfur-containing polymer; pre-heating aggregates comprising at least the precipitated salts; and mixing the aggregates with the sulfur-containing polymer to form the sulfur concrete.Type: GrantFiled: April 12, 2024Date of Patent: January 13, 2026Assignees: UNITED ARAB EMIRATES UNIVERSITY, ZAYED UNIVERSITYInventors: Maisa El Gamal, Ali Al Marzouqi, Ameera Mohammad, Noran Mousa
